Gerindra Politician Hendarsam Marantoko Officially Appointed as Director General of Immigration
The position of Director General of Immigration has officially been assumed by Hendarsam Marantoko, who has a background as both an advocate and a politician from the Gerindra Party.
The handover ceremony was led by the Minister of Immigration and Correctional Services, Agus Andrianto, at the Ministry’s office in South Jakarta on Wednesday (1/4).
“On this occasion, the handover of the Acting Director General of Immigration position from Police Brigadier General Yuldi Yusman to Mr Hendarsam Marantoko has also taken place,” Agus stated in his remarks.

Agus read out the oath of office, which was then followed by Hendarsam. Here is the text of the oath:
“In the name of Allah, I swear that I will be loyal and obedient to the 1945 Constitution of the Republic of Indonesia. And I will carry out all laws and regulations as straightforwardly as possible for the sake of my Dharma Bakti to the nation and state. That in carrying out my duties, I will uphold the ethics of the position, work to the best of my ability, and with full sense of responsibility. That I will maintain integrity, not misuse authority, and avoid disgraceful actions.”
In addition to Hendarsam, on this day Iwan Santoso was also inaugurated as Special Staff for Public Services and Legal Reform.
“The special staff position is a strategic one. You are expected to serve as both a radar and a compass for me in formulating policies,” Agus said.
